Book of John - Chapter 3 - Verse 3

3:3
Jesus answered and said unto him, Verily, verily, I say unto thee, Except a man be born again, he cannot see the kingdom of God.

Meaning

When Jesus spoke these words to Nicodemus, he was emphasizing the importance of spiritual rebirth in order to enter the kingdom of God. By being "born again," a person undergoes a profound transformation in their inner being, allowing them to see, understand, and experience the things of God in a new way. This rebirth signifies a spiritual awakening and a turning away from a life focused on the flesh and worldly desires. It involves a surrendering to God, a cleansing of sin, and a renewal of the mind and heart. Without this spiritual rebirth, one remains blinded to the truths and realities of the kingdom of God. Jesus was pointing out that the kingdom of God is not something that can be grasped or comprehended through natural means alone, but requires a supernatural work of God in a person's life. Through this verse, Jesus was challenging Nicodemus, and all readers, to consider the state of their own hearts and the necessity of a spiritual rebirth in order to truly experience the kingdom of God.
